在数字货币的蓬勃发展背景下,虚拟货币算力这一概念逐渐走进大众视野。算力不仅是加密货币挖矿的核心,也是维护区块链网络稳定运行的关键因素。本文将深入剖析虚拟货币算力的内涵、作用以及其背后的技术原理。
一、什么是虚拟货币算力?
虚拟货币算力,即指网络中所有参与挖矿的计算机硬件的算术运算能力总和。在区块链技术中,算力的大小直接决定了挖矿效率和网络的安全性。
1.1 算力的计算方式
虚拟货币算力通常以哈希率(Hash Rate)来衡量,单位为“每秒处理多少次哈希运算”,符号为“H/s”。哈希率越高,算力越大。
1.2 影响算力的因素
- 硬件性能:CPU、GPU等硬件设备的性能直接影响算力大小。
- 网络连接:网络延迟和带宽也会对算力产生一定影响。
- 算法优化:针对特定加密货币的挖矿算法优化,可以提升算力。
二、虚拟货币算力的作用
2.1 维护网络安全
虚拟货币算力是保证区块链网络安全的重要因素。随着算力的提升,网络攻击的难度增加,从而降低了网络被破坏的风险。
2.2 保障交易速度
算力越高,区块生成速度越快,交易确认时间越短,从而提高了网络的整体效率。
2.3 影响挖矿收益
在挖矿过程中,算力的大小直接关系到挖矿收益。算力越高,获得奖励的概率越大。
三、虚拟货币算力的技术原理
3.1 区块链技术
区块链技术是虚拟货币算力的基础。通过加密算法,将交易数据打包成区块,并在网络中广播,最终形成分布式账本。
3.2 挖矿过程
挖矿是指计算机硬件通过计算特定算法,求解数学难题,获得新的虚拟货币的过程。挖矿成功后,系统会给予相应的奖励。
3.3 挖矿算法
不同的虚拟货币采用不同的挖矿算法。常见的挖矿算法有SHA-256、Scrypt、Ethash等。
四、案例分析
以比特币为例,其挖矿算法为SHA-256。以下是比特币挖矿的简单步骤:
- 挖矿者下载比特币客户端,连接到比特币网络。
- 挖矿者从网络中获取未完成的区块。
- 挖矿者使用算力对区块数据进行计算,尝试找到满足条件的解。
- 挖矿成功后,系统将给予挖矿者相应的比特币奖励。
五、总结
虚拟货币算力是加密货币挖矿的核心,它影响着网络的安全、交易速度和挖矿收益。随着技术的不断发展,虚拟货币算力将在区块链领域发挥越来越重要的作用。了解虚拟货币算力,有助于我们更好地把握数字货币的发展趋势。
